Title: Innovator Grant M Kadokura: Pioneering Surgical Instrument Technologies

Introduction

Grant M Kadokura, based in San Diego, CA, is an accomplished inventor with a commendable portfolio of 14 patents. His work primarily focuses on advancements in surgical instruments, showcasing his dedication to improving medical technologies and patient outcomes.

Latest Patents

Among his latest contributions to the field are two notable patents. The first is focused on "Constraint mechanisms, systems, and methods," which describe a tool that includes a transmission mechanism, a shaft, and a rotary device. This tool's design allows for a defined range of rotational motion, facilitating precise movements during surgical procedures. The second patent centers on "Surgical instrument steering inputs," which involves an innovative surgical instrument featuring an input device coupled with a shaft. This design integrates a drive shaft and capstan with a robust set screw, enhancing the functionality and reliability of surgical instruments.
